DA: Christmas Eve Triple Killing Was Random Shooting

Prosecutor in the case of Carlo Mercado said there appears to be no connection between the defendant and the three victims in the Christmas Eve 2013 crime

From the video: While Marcado was at the State Hospital he swam, played pool and had a lot of different activities. He had relationships with people. When he talked with the doctor he said he was hearing and seeing things, which was inconsistent with his actions. A call with him and family members was also played in court which led the the judge saying he can face trial.

There are multiple indications that CM may not have been the brightest "Assassin":

1) Did not dispose of the murder weapon (including the silencer)
2) did not dispose of the clothes he was wearing
3) did not dispose of the the disposible phone
4) driving around with an un-registered AR-15, in a easily recognizable rifle case, just lying on the back seat of his car in plain view
5) keeping a link to the imdb list of assassin movies on his computer
6) Gloves were found but were not used, at least when he was fueling the car and duck taping the fabreeze can
 
This is everything that was listed in the ‘Receipt and Inventory’ for the warrant executed at CM’s home (see pp. 17-21 of the PDF).
http://ftpcontent.worldnow.com/kfmb/misc/mercado_warrant.pdf

I’ve typed out everything exactly as was written (except I didn’t use all CAPS).

(1) Box containing misc. boxes of ammunition (from elevated rafter/platform in garage)
(2) Misc. documents / CDs / receipts (from box on metal shelf rack in garage)
(3) Dominion and control mail documents (from metal rack shelf) (garage)
(4) Digital video camera (from metal rack shelf) (garage)
(5) Case for the digital video camera (from box on top metal rack shelf in garage)
(6) Black duct tape (from metal rack shelf in garage)
(7) Receipts, dominion and control docs, special police badge, Fastrack (FasTrak) device (from box on third shelf on metal rack shelf in garage)
(8) Dominion and control documents, receipts, film, checks (from box in garage)
(9) Fox Rental Car receipts, dominion and control docs. and key (from box on floor at south wall of garage)
(10) Baseball cap (BLK) (from entry-way near front door – on shoe rack)
(11) Samsung cell phone (atop table in entryway)
(12) Dominion and control mail (atop table in entryway)
(13) Flash drive (atop mantle in family room/dining area)
(14) Samsung cell phone w/ pink case from night stand in master bedroom south wall
(15) USB flash drive, top left dresser drawer in master bedroom, east wall
(16) Acer mini lap top with black case, on table in s/w bedroom.
(17) HP computer tower, on floor next to the desk in s/w bedroom
(18) External hard drive, from desk in s/w bedroom
(19) USB flashdrive on top of computer tower in s/w bedroom.
(20) Black HP laptop from drawer in s/w bedroom.
(21) 3 cell phones in a bag in the closet in s/w bedroom.
(22) Target work schedule. Inside pink clip on board. South wall of n/w bedroom.
(23) Roll of black duct tape, on closet floor in n/w bedroom.
(24) Canon digital camera. Closet shelf in n/w bedroom
(25) Blue & yellow sweatshirt from closet in n/w bedroom.
(26) Blue sweatshirt w/ white stripes from closet in n/w bedroom.
(27) One box of .223 ammunition from closet shelf in n/w bedroom.
(28) X Box video game console in n/w bedroom
(29) 2 external hard drives and one cell phone from desk in n/w bedroom.
(30) Blue and black external drive from desk in n/w bedroom.
(31) Mail addressed to Mercado on desk in n/w BR
(32) Black Gateway laptop, on floor in n/w BR
(33) HP touch screen computer, on desk in n/w BR.
(34) Tan pair of mens pants from laundry hamper in n/w BR.

From the white 2001 Ford Explorer

1. One black digital “Counter Culture” watch.
2. One black knit hat and gloves
3. One black baseball cap
4. Kenneth Cole sunglasses
5. “Mechanix Wear” gloves
6. Sunglass holder and sunglasses.
7. Annual park pass, vehicle registration and insurance card.
